What are Carbon Steel Seamless Pipes?

Carbon Steel Seamless Pipes are made from carbon steel, which is an alloy that contains carbon and iron. These pipes are produced through a process called extrusion, which involves pushing the heated raw material through a die to shape it into a hollow tube.

CS Seamless Pipes can range in size from 1/8″ to 48″ in diameter and come in various thicknesses. They are typically more expensive than welded pipes but are more durable and long-lasting.

Advantages of Carbon Steel Seamless Pipe
One of the primary benefits of carbon steel seamless pipes is their durability. They can withstand high temperatures and pressures, making them ideal for use in harsh environments.

Another advantage of carbon steel seamless pipes is their cost-effectiveness. While they may be more expensive initially, they are more durable and require less maintenance than other types of pipes. Furthermore, because they don’t have welded joints, carbon steel seamless pipes are less likely to leak, reducing the risk of contamination.
